WebRarely, iron is given by injection. Injections are necessary for people who cannot tolerate tablets or for the few people who cannot absorb enough iron from the digestive tract. Correcting iron deficiency anemia usually takes several weeks up to about 2 months, even after the bleeding has stopped. WebFeb 13, 2024 · Gasche C, Ahmad T, Tulassay Z, et al. WebFeb 20, 2024 · Venofer injection contains iron sucrose, a form of the mineral iron. Iron is important for many functions in the body, especially for the transport of oxygen in the blood. Venofer is used to treat iron deficiency anemia in people with kidney disease.
